Gilder Lehrman Collection #: GLC02437.01282 Author/Creator: Trumbull, Jonathan, 1740-1809 Place Written: Yorktown, Virginia Type: Autograph letter signed Date: 4 November 1781 Pagination: 1 p. ; docket Order a Copy

Jonathan Trumbull Jr. communicates a request from George Washington asking Knox to send a copy of the information Washington is to incorporate into a letter to Governor of Virginia Thomas Nelson. Washington also wants a list of the cannons Knox proposed be sold to reimburse William Ross. Possibly concerns indemnification for impressed supplies needed for the siege of Yorktown. Washington recently wrote a letter to the Governor of Maryland under similar circumstances (see GLC02437.01273). Trumbull was Washington's military secretary. Knox's reply appears in GLC02437.01286.
